1.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t

Federal Student Loans

Federal student loans are typically the most accessible and borrower-friendly options available to students pursuing the Environmental Control Technologies program. These include Direct Subsidized Loans, which do not accrue interest during school and deferment periods, and Direct Unsubsidized Loans, which accrue interest from disbursement. To apply, students should compl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), which determines eligibility and financial need.

Private Student Loans

Private lenders may offer additional financing options, often with variable interest rates and less flexible repayment terms. Students should approach private loans cautiously, ensuring they understand the terms, interest rates, and repayment obligations before borrowing. Comparing offers from multiple lenders can help secure the most favorable terms.

Loan Management Strategies

Effective debt management begins with borrowing only what is necessary to cover tuition and essential expenses. Students should create a detailed budget to avoid unnecessary expenses and consider part-time work or work-study programs to reduce reliance on loans. Upon graduation, exploring income-driven repayment plans and loan forgiveness options can significantly ease repayment burdens.

2. Program Overview and What Students Will Study

Program Description

The Environmental Control Technologies/Technicians program at SUNY Canton is designed to equip students with technical skills necessary for installing, maintaining, and troubleshooting environmental control systems. As a public institution, SUNY Canton offers a cost-effective pathway into a specialized field that addresses environmental challenges through technological solutions.

Curriculum and Learning Outcomes

Students will study a comprehensive curriculum that includes HVAC (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ning) systems, environmental regulations, electrical systems, mechanical controls, and troubleshooting techniques. The coursework emphasizes practical skills, laboratory work, and internships, preparing students for real-world applications.

Skills Developed

Graduates will gain expertise in system diagnostics, repair, energy efficiency, and environmental compliance. Communication skills, safety procedures, and technical documentation are integral components of the program, ensuring graduates are prepared for diverse workplace scenarios.

3. Career Opportunities and Job Prospects

Employment Outlook

The demand for environmental control technicians is growing, driven by increasing environmental regulations, energy efficiency initiatives, and the need for sustainable building practices. According to labor market data up to 2023, technicians in this field can expect stable employment prospects with opportunities across various sectors.

Potential Career Paths

Graduates can pursue careers as HVAC technicians, environmental control system installers, maintenance specialists, or energy efficiency consultants. Employment opportunities exist in commercial, industrial, residential, and government sectors. Additionally, with experience, technicians can advance to supervisory or managerial roles, or specialize in renewable energy systems.

Salary Expectations

While median salaries vary by location and experience, entry-level technicians can expect annual wages ranging from $40,000 to $55,000. With additional certifications and experience, salaries can increase significantly, making this a financially viable career choice.

7. Tips for Prospective Students

Financial Planning

Start by completing the FAFSA early to maximize aid opportunities. Create a detailed budget and seek scholarships or grants specific to technical and environmental programs.

Academic Preparation

Strengthen your background in science and mathematics in high school. Consider engaging in related extracurricular activities or internships to gain relevant experience.

Career Exploration

Research potential career paths and certifications such as EPA Section 608 or HVAC licenses. Connecting with industry professionals and attending career fairs can provide valuable insights.

Long-Term Planning

Think about your career goals early. Investing in certifications and continuing education can enhance job prospects and salary potential, providing better return on your educational investment.
